description Product Description

5-Methoxy-2H-chromen-2-one is primarily utilized in the synthesis of various organic compounds, particularly in the development of p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. It serves as a key intermediate in the production of anticoagulant agents, which are critical in preventing blood clots in patients with cardiovascular conditions. Additionally, it is employed in the creation of fluorescent dyes and probes, which are essential tools in biochemical research for tracking and visualizing cellular processes. Its role in organic synthesis also extends to the preparation of fragrances and flavoring agents, contributing to the sensory attributes of consumer products. Furthermore, it is explored in material science for the development of organic light-emitting diodes (OLEDs) and other advanced materials.
